Meaning of dog-whistling | Babel Free

Noun CEFR C1

Definitions

  1. The act or habit of uttering phrases or expressions which is understood only by a narrow demographic.
    figuratively
  2. The act or habit of uttering a political allusion or comment whose significance is intended only to be recognized by a certain audience, particularly in relation to controversial or extreme viewpoints.
    derogatory, sometimes
